Pair Carved Oak Arm Chairs Farmhouse Gothic Barley Twist 1880

19th century
Description

Cracking pair of large hand carved antique oak arm chairs

Very castle chic look with intricately carved details

We date this pair to circa 1880 and believed to be English in origin

Some of our items are in storage so please check ahead of a viewing to see if it is on our shop floor

Offered in great shape ready for home use right away

We ship to every corner of the planet - please get in touch for a shipping quote

Dimensions in inches (CM):

Width x Depth x Height x Seat Height x Arm Height

29 (73) x 24 (60) x 53 (134) x 18 (45) x 30 (76)
